In the rapidly evolving landscape of artificial intelligence, engineers are grappling with a paradigm shift: moving from prompt-centric workflows to skill-based architectures. This transition isn’t just about technical evolution—it’s a fundamental rethinking of how we build, scale, and maintain AI systems. As organizations demand greater reliability and adaptability from their AI solutions, understanding this shift becomes critical for developers and technical leaders alike.
Understanding the shift from prompts to skills
Prompt engineering emerged as a practical solution for interacting with large language models (LLMs), but its limitations in production environments are becoming increasingly apparent. In 2025, the industry average for prompt-based system failures stands at 38% due to context drift and input variability, according to Gartner’s latest AI maturity report. Skills—modular, testable components with defined inputs and outputs—are now emerging as the foundational building blocks for robust AI systems.
Unlike prompts, which are often ad-hoc and context-sensitive, skills offer several key advantages:
- Reusability across different agents and workflows
- Version-controlled development cycles
- Comprehensive testing and validation frameworks
- Clear API boundaries for integration
Building a reusable skill library
Leading organizations like Microsoft and Vercel have demonstrated the power of centralized skill repositories. The Azure AI Skills Library, for instance, now contains over 2,500 production-grade components, reducing development time by 60% across enterprise deployments. Creating such a library requires careful architectural planning:
// Example skill interface definition
interface DataValidationSkill {
inputSchema: JSONSchema;
outputSchema: JSONSchema;
validate(input: any): ValidationResult;
metadata: {
version: string;
dependencies: string[];
performanceSLA: number;
};
}Key considerations for skill library management include:
- Version control: Implement semantic versioning with backward compatibility guarantees
- Testing framework: Require 95%+ test coverage with synthetic and real-world scenarios
- Dependency management: Track skill interdependencies and create isolation layers
- Performance metrics: Monitor latency, throughput, and error rates in production
Implementing modern ai engineering best practices
The transition to skill-based architecture necessitates new development workflows. The 2025 State of AI Engineering report highlights three critical practices adopted by high-performing teams:
| Practice | Adoption Rate | Impact on Productivity |
|---|---|---|
| Skill unit testing | 78% | +45% faster debugging |
| Continuous skill validation | 65% | 30% fewer production errors |
| Modular agent composition | 52% | 2x faster feature development |
Establishing a proper development pipeline involves:
- Defining skill contracts with strict input/output specifications
- Implementing automated testing against multiple LLM backends
- Creating sandboxed environments for skill composition
- Setting up monitoring for skill performance and drift detection
Scaling challenges and solutions
As organizations scale from prototype to production, they encounter predictable challenges. A 2025 McKinsey study found that 68% of companies face significant bottlenecks when scaling AI agents beyond 10 skills. The primary pain points include:
Effective scaling requires addressing:
- Dependency management: Use graph-based tracking of skill relationships
- Resource allocation: Implement dynamic compute provisioning based on skill demand
- Security boundaries: Enforce strict permissions between skill modules
- Performance optimization: Apply caching and batching strategies at the skill level
Conclusion
The transition from prompt engineering to skill-based architecture represents a maturation of AI development practices. By embracing modular skills, organizations can achieve greater reliability, scalability, and maintainability in their AI systems. As the industry moves toward standardized skill frameworks, early adopters are already seeing significant benefits in development speed and system robustness.
For teams looking to make this transition, the path forward includes:
- Starting with core utility skills that can be reused across projects
- Implementing rigorous testing and versioning from the outset
- Investing in tooling for skill composition and monitoring
- Training developers in skill-first design patterns
As AI systems continue to grow in complexity, the ability to manage this complexity through well-engineered skills will become a critical competitive advantage. The future of AI engineering belongs to those who can master this transition and build systems that are not just intelligent, but also maintainable, scalable, and production-ready.



